Three inept night watchmen, aided by a young rookie and a fearless tabloid journalist, fight an epic battle to save their lives. A mistaken warehouse delivery unleashes a horde of hungry vampires, and these unlikely heroes must not only save themselves but also stop the scourge that threatens to take over the city of Baltimore.

"The Night Watchmen" is a vampire movie with clowns … but the clowns are the vampires and – in fact – the titular night watchmen are the clowns! Does that make sense? If not, it doesn't matter. It's a horror comedy with the emphasis laying heavily on the comedy part, and although enjoyable enough while it lasts, it's probably one of the least memorable movies you'll ever watch. The script, written by two of the lead actors, contains a few inventive gimmicks and a small handful of genuine laughs, but overall it's a routine and largely uninspired fan-boy movie with the usual splatter effects and infantile fart, weed and bimbo jokes. We're introduced to the four night watchmen of the Baltimore Gazette newspaper building, located somewhere in the harbor. Their job is generally boring and monotonous, so they entertain themselves by peeping at the sexy office ladies, playing human bowling, smoking weed and stealing other people's lunch packets. Tonight will be different, however, because the coffin of a famous dead clown mistakenly ended up at the newspaper building. The clown mysteriously died during a tour in Romania and got repatriated, but he quickly rises from his coffin and goes on a violent killing spree during the one night that everybody stays in the office to work on a deadline. Personally, I think that the concept of eerie vampire clowns entering the USA via the Baltimore harbor and gradually bloodsucking their way through the rest of the country might even have worked as an actual horror movie, complete with atmospheric tension and scary clowns' make-up, but apparently the makers decided it was better to focus on incompetent watchmen instead. Thanks to the copious amounts of fake blood and the exaggeratedly bad acting, "The Night Watchmen" is entertaining enough to watch at a festival or in the company of drunken friends, but don't expect to still be talking about it a week later.

This film is a LOT of fun with some great gags, throwaway lines and terrific acting, script and direction. The crew knows EXACTLY what they are going for and they deliver in spades. Highly recommended and a LOT of fun!The cast really engages in the film and it looks like everyone is having a lot of fun. It reminded me of RETURN OF THE LIVING DEAD in that the set up begins with the characters, which is a key to its success. And then it just builds and builds and it's hoot to see all that happens.
